Delhi : Numerous extensive outages that occurred on Monday on the well-known social media platforms Instagram, Facebook, and WhatsApp annoyed thousands of American users. The scope of the disruptions was made known by Downdetector.com, a service that compiles user-submitted problem reports and status information.

The most severely affected site was Instagram, where 13,000 users reported having trouble using the service. Around 5,400 users of Instagram's parent firm, Facebook, were impacted by disruptions. Additionally, there were issues with the messaging service WhatsApp that affected 1,870 users.

By gathering status information from multiple sources, including user reports, Downdetector.com plays a significant role in monitoring and tracking outages. It's vital to keep in mind that there might be more affected users than has been reported.

Although the reason for the outages has not been made public, the instances serve as a reminder of the sporadic technical difficulties these extensively utilised social media platforms encounter.
